This document introduces a high-performance wireless system-on-chip called STM32W108 with 256KB of embedded Flash memory. The chip features a 32-bit ARM Cortex-M3 processor, a 2.4GHz IEEE 802.15.4 transceiver with lower MAC protocol, and 128/192/256KB Flash memory with 8/12/16KB RAM. It includes an AES128 encryption accelerator, flexible ADC, SPI/UART/I2C serial communications, general-purpose timers, and 24 highly configurable GPIOs with Schmitt trigger inputs. The chip is powered by the industry-leading ARM Cortex-M3 processor, delivering exceptional processing performance and efficiency with the Thumb-2 instruction set. It operates at frequencies of 6, 12, or 24MHz. The chip offers low power consumption and advanced power management, supporting low deep sleep current with retained RAM and GPIO. It also features low-frequency and high-frequency internal RC oscillators for sleep timing and fast processor start-up. In terms of RF performance, it provides exceptional link budget, sensitivity, and output power, with configurable options.
